Remediation technologies for contaminated soil due to hazardous chemicals

During the last two decades in Japan, volatile organochlorines like trichloroethylene and tetrachloroethylene were detected nation-widely in groundwater taken from industrial and urban areas. Such anthropogenic chemicals tend to stay in subsurface environment for many years, then various sorts of technologies, including both of being originally developed in Japan and transferred from over sea as well, were applied to contaminated sites to remove and degrade hazardous contaminants. To facilitate advances in remediation, it is necessary from the cost-beneficial point of view to develop suitable survey methods and efficient pollutant removal technologies. The paper describes the present state of subsurface pollution and the remediation technologies applied so far in Japan.
